Output 35fc684c4ed743cd2856a84b4c69f0a0a8028cddea651d0ec91ae4c62490c458:1

value
20860732
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e052ff273a9da3dd0705955b250a43037bcd4033 OP_EQUAL
address
3N98iE1KLa9M7kbPE41qsyyMvEMhdw29NU
transaction
35fc684c4ed743cd2856a84b4c69f0a0a8028cddea651d0ec91ae4c62490c458
spent
true